The Hinari Access to Research in Health Programme, managed by the World Health Organization (WHO), is a cornerstone of global medical equity. It grants healthcare professionals, researchers, and students in low- and middle-income nations free or low-cost access to one of the world's largest collections of biomedical and health literature. However, to unlock this massive library of over 17,000 journals and 56,000 e-books, users must successfully navigate the Hinari login and password authentication process.

The WHO’s Hinari program is not a standalone website. Access is provided through a participating institution’s library or directly via the at www.who.int/hinari or through the “Research4Life” platform.
Hinari was launched in 2002 as part of the Research4Life partnership, which includes the WHO, FAO, UNEP, WIPO, and ILO alongside major academic publishers.
